I don't get why the only chose two characters, I'm sure they had room for more (Lobster Random, Cab Inc.'s Jenny-Demon, or even Chopper)

Also as has been said it's a bit strange to start touting Durham Red just as her series seems to have drawn to a definitive close. Mabey her Graphic Novels are popular with the whips and chain brigade (nothing wrong with that).

It seems to me that 2k would be better served advertising it's current range of stories at the time they come out, why weren't there Levitahan previews in Empire Magazine, why not a Devlin Waugh pin-up in the Gay timesI might be taking the piss ther a little) or Chopper in skate magazines.

It is nigh on impossible get a casual reader to buy into the 2000ad brand as a whole but if you could hook them in with one story that floats their boat they could be in for the long haul.

Also back to the taxi while i like the over-all design I'm not sure if the placement of the text makes the remotest bit of sense.
